Start Restore Job
backup_start_restore_job | R Documentation |
Recovers the saved resource identified by an Amazon Resource Name (ARN)¶
Description¶
Recovers the saved resource identified by an Amazon Resource Name (ARN).
Usage¶
backup_start_restore_job(RecoveryPointArn, Metadata, IamRoleArn,
IdempotencyToken, ResourceType, CopySourceTagsToRestoredResource)

Value¶
A list with the following syntax:
list(
RestoreJobId = "string"
)
Request syntax¶
svc$start_restore_job(
RecoveryPointArn = "string",
Metadata = list(
"string"
),
IamRoleArn = "string",
IdempotencyToken = "string",
ResourceType = "string",
CopySourceTagsToRestoredResource = TRUE|FALSE
)
